Description
Summary:The net retention volumes relative to zero adsorbate coverage of adsorbent at 273.2 K, i.e. V 0 S(273) , have been determined on two active carbons with well-developed micropore structures. Kováts retention indices have been calculated on the basis of these net retention volumes using two methods. The first involved the substitution of the net retention volumes in the Kováts equation. The second method, which is a new method, involved a description of the net retention volumes by the function log V 0 S(273) = f(T c ), where T c is the column temperature, followed by the calculation of the average values for the net retention volumes using the best-fit curve. Kováts retention indices were then calculated from the average values of the net retention volumes. A comparison of the results obtained indicates that the new method appears to yield better values. The Kováts retention indices obtained via both methods were also calculated using a quadratic equation.
